Battle Notes

In order to enter the battlefield you will need to bring a Sky Orb, which is obtained by trading 30 Beastmen's Seals to Shami in Port Jeuno. When you are ready, trade the Sky Orb to the Burning Circle inside Balga's Dais and choose to enter the battle Creeping Doom.

Up to 3 people may enter and you will all receive a level 30 restriction. You have 15 minutes to win. You will face one opponent: A giant Crawler named Bitoso. He can cure himself, uses Paralyzga, all the regular crawler abilities, and has lots of HP. If you can bring him down you get a treasure crate filled with assorted rewards.

Strategies

BLM BLM DRK BLM BLM BLM

Make sure than the Black Mage's have /WHM and have Paralyna as the Crawler has an Area of Effect (AoE) Paralyze spell. You will also need Aspir/Sleep and a maxed Dark Magic skill level for this fight. Sleep and Aspir Bitoso until he has 0 MP and then nuke him until dead. He is resistant to Silence and casts Cure III on himself so it is important to drain all of his mana.

BLM BLM RNG

The Ranger will need to bring Sleep Bolts. Sleep and Paralyze Bitoso at the start of the fight. The Black Mages should then coordinate their nukes by casting together and the Ranger should sleep Bitoso with the bolts just after the spells hit. With repeated successful cycles, this battle should be easy.

rng/blm/blm strat
# Sep 05 2004 at 4:51 AM Rating: Decent
1000 - Gil
1 - A sheet of bast parchment
2 - A spool of silk thread
1 - A chestnut log
1 - A mythril ingot

rng/nin, blm/whm, blm/whm
Time: 10:35 Record on server: 2:32

Not the best strategy, but it works. Zone, Protectra, Food, Utsusemi, Rng runs up and sleep bolts. Mages set up, making sure theres is sufficent space between all party members, so paralyaga doesn't get the whole pt. Sharpshot + Barrage + 2 Nukes at same time, then ranger sleep bolts again. ES + Aspir, then Holy/Bloody bolt + 2 Nukes, then sleep bolt. Try to time the nukes and holy bolt together, so the creature doesn't get woken up from sleep. So all 3 people damage it at same time, then rng puts it back to sleep right away. Keep repeating, subbing aspir for nukes when avail. If rng misses or sleep effect doesn't go off, blm should wait to nuke until creature is sleeping. The repeated sleeping stops most of Bitso's spells, usually he only gets one off when rng misses, or effect fails. Requires a lil communication, but we use voice chat. Our strategy
# Aug 23 2004 at 4:39 AM Rating: Excellent
16 posts
I was the DRK/THF in the pt with Daspuh. Here's the strategy we finally found to work best.

PLD casts Protect II and Shell on all 3. PLD heals to full mp. DRK and BLM use meat mithkabobs, and PLD uses boiled crab. BLM and PLD use Yagudo drinks while DRK uses pear au lait drink. Then we head to battle

PLD vokes and DRK casts Bio while BLM casts shock. DRK lines up behind crawler, and after 2nd voke from PLD uses Last Resort and Sneak Attack. Continue using Sneak Attack throughout battle. BLM uses melee in order to use Brainshaker WS. We found that the paralyze AOE was our biggest problem. So DRK used Weapon Bash, PLD used Shield Bash, and BLM used Brainshaker to stop Paralyze as much as possible. The Cure III's weren't really a big prob as the DRK was doing 60+ dmg every hit, and over 100 dmg on the Sneak Attacks. The BLM was using Thunder as much as possible. Kept Bio casted as often as possible. BLM and DRK used Aspir and Drain as often as possible, Drain was doing over 100 dmg often, and Aspir was taking from 15 - 60 mp. If I didn't need many mp when Aspir was rdy again, I'd use a Blizzard spell to add a little dmg and make room for some mp. Everytime we used Aspir enough the crawler would run out of mp at about the 8 minute mark. Once this happened no more Cure III or AOE paralyze. We also set-up an Impaction Skillchain (Shadow of Death >>> Flat Blade) and the BLM would MB off of it. Typically managed to do this twice each time we fought it. Sneak Attack + Shadow of Death wasn't doing much more then normal Shadow, so I didn't combo them after I realized that. That was all we really did, and eventually outlasted him. The BLM did use paralyze on the crawler and it worked ok. If the PLD was getting to low on hp, I'd use Souleater just to pull hate off him. The poison attack killed us both times we failed because we were paralyzed and falling behind. That's the reason we started stopping the paralyze so we could actually cast and use our abilities.
